Unpacking the Performance: The Real Difference in Quality
Our dual-core photovoltaic cable comes in two primary cross-sectional areas — 4mm² and 6mm² — each tailored for specific applications. The 4mm² variant is ideal for smaller residential systems, offering a balance between flexibility and current-carrying capacity. The 6mm² cable, on the other hand, is designed for larger installations where higher current loads and longer cable runs are common.
Color-coded black and red insulation simplifies the identification of positive and negative DC polarity, reducing the risk of incorrect wiring during installation. This seemingly small detail can make a significant difference in system safety and efficiency, especially in large-scale installations where multiple connections are made.
The materials used in these cables are specially formulated to withstand extreme temperatures, UV exposure, and moisture. Whether your installation is on a rooftop exposed to direct sunlight or a ground-mounted system facing the elements, these cables maintain their structural integrity and electrical performance year after year.
Plug-and-Play Power: MC4 Connectors in Action
MC4 connectors are not just about convenience — they're a game-changer for solar installers. Their snap-in design allows for quick and secure connections without the need for special tools. This significantly reduces installation time, especially in challenging environments like rooftops or remote locations.
In real-world scenarios, such as large-scale solar farms or residential installations with limited access, the ease of MC4 connections becomes a critical advantage. Unlike traditional wiring methods that require crimping and sealing, MC4 connectors offer a plug-and-play solution that maintains a high level of safety and reliability.

Completing the Puzzle: Why the Right Cable Matters
In any solar energy system, the cable is more than just a conduit — it's the final, essential link that brings everything together. Without the right cabling, even the most advanced panels and inverters can't perform to their full potential.
When selecting photovoltaic cables, always look for certifications such as TÜV and UL, which ensure compliance with international safety and performance standards. These certifications are your assurance that the product has been rigorously tested and meets the highest quality benchmarks.
